Today students, faculty, and staff across campus are celebrating donors and the impact they have on campus.
Thank A Giver Day marks the symbolic point during the year — about 70% of the way though — when tuition dollars run out and the University relies on the generosity of donors, the endowment, and external grants for the remainder of the year.
